#71c6d5 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#71c6d5 is composed of 44.3% red, 77.6% green and 83.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 46.9% cyan, 7% magenta, 0%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 189 degrees, a saturation of 54.3% and a lightness of 63.9%. #71c6d5 color hex could be obtained by blending #e2ffff with #008dab. Closest websafe color is: #66cccc.

#71c6d5 color description : Slightly desaturated cyan.

#71c6d5 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#71c6d5 has RGB values of R:113, G:198, B:213 and CMYK values of C:0.47, M:0.07, Y:0,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 7456469.

Shades and Tints of #71c6d5

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030809 is the darkest color, while #f9fdf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#71c6d5

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a3a3a3 is the less saturated color, while #4edff8 is the most saturated one.
